Product Overview

Category

The 2EZ20DE3/TR12 belongs to the category of Zener diodes.

Use

It is commonly used for voltage regulation and transient suppression in electronic circuits.

Characteristics

  • Zener voltage: 20V
  • Power dissipation: 1.5W
  • Package type: SOD-123

Working Principles

The 2EZ20DE3/TR12 operates based on the Zener effect, where it maintains a nearly constant voltage across its terminals when reverse biased.
